Leona wants to adopt

hol.jpg

Singer Leona Lewis wants to adopt children because she is inspired by her own mother’s story of a childhood spent in care.
The Bleeding Love hitmaker does not know if she will have kids of her own but is determined to give a disadvantaged child a home, reported Contactmusic.
Lewis describes her mother Maria as a hero for providing her with a wonderful home and giving her a sense of family unity.
“My mum is a hero to me, that’s given me a very strong sense of family loyalty to those I trust. I will definitely adopt children. I’m not sure if I want my own,” she said.
The 28-year-old, who is a strict vegetarian and a campaigner for animals rights, has been working non-stop this year.
She has teamed up with The Body Shop in March to create her own limited-edition make-up and fragrance range, which will feature bold, shiny lip gloss and shimmer palettes.

Will advises Jaden against having a GF
Superstar Will Smith’s son Jaden reveals his father gave him the best advice of not having any girlfriend.
The father-son duo will be sharing the screen space in new film After Earth and Jaden, 14, said his father also gives him many acting advices, reported E!online.
“Probably the best advice he’s ever given me is, ‘Don’t have a girlfriend’,” Jaden said.
Will said he wants his son to concentrate on acting now and does not want him to get into any personal trouble.
“At this point, I just want him to establish his dreams, establish his desires. Find out who he is. And blending with another person is very difficult, and a lot of times you can lose yourself in that process. So, my encouragement to him is to be honest with anybody that he interacts with. Don’t make commitments that a 14-year-old can’t live up to,” Will said.
